We are seeking a new Product Manager that will drive and lead the product strategy for our World Languages higher education portfolio, with a heavy focus on digital innovation.

How can you make an impact?

Reporting into the VP of Portfolio, you will be responsible for the strategic vision, acquisition, development, and launch of new products. You will represent the voice of the customer for the market and product, use your data and insights to optimize your product mix, and ensure that our strategy is in alignment with commercial and strategic priorities. Our new Product Manager will be accountable for achieving timely, quality, and profitable product innovation whilst having direct oversight of brand-level development, including market analysis, product acquisitions, author and freelancer management and project management. You will also lead our product strategy and key flagship brands in partnership with sales and marketing.

A typical day might include:

  • Understanding market problems using relevant and focused market research and synthesis.
  • Creating research to answer key questions to inform product development and conducting customer or student outreach.
  • Synthesizing and analyzing financial, usage, and/or research data to understand market trends and product performance to create data-informed strategies.
  • Creating strategic plans, product proposals, and business cases to obtain funding to create new products or revisions to drive growth and profitability.
  • Collaborating with other teams (marketing, sales, other product managers), in guiding the timely and profitable publication of course programs with an emphasis on digital content development.
  • Partnering with marketing to develop a short and long-term growth strategy and the tactics needed to execute on these priorities.
  • Partnering with sales to assist in product demos, where content and market expertise is required.
  • Acquiring new subject matter expert talent and partnering with author teams on the timely development of high-quality print and digital content.
